All X-Ray Lab

An X-ray lab is a medical facility that specializes in diagnostic imaging using X-rays. X-rays are a type of electromagnetic radiation that can pass through the body and create images of bones and organs. X-ray labs use X-ray machines to take images of different parts of the body to help diagnose and monitor various medical conditions. Some of the most common uses of X-ray imaging include detecting fractures, evaluating joint health, and diagnosing respiratory and digestive system issues. X-ray labs may be located within hospitals, medical clinics, or standalone facilities.
